The Smart Flo Crystal (Mi-449) runs Android 4.2 Jelly Bean out-of-the-box. It offers dual-SIM (GSM+GSM) support and dual standby. The smartphone features a 4.5-inch IPS display with FWVGA (480x854 pixels) resolution and offers a pixel density of 245ppi.
A dual-core processor (unspecified chipset) powers the smartphone, clocked at 1GHz, coupled with a 512MB of RAM. The Smart Flo Crystal sports a 3.2-megapixel rear camera with LED flash, while there is a 1.3-megapixel front-facing camera also onboard.
The Smart Flo Crystal comes with 4GB of inbuilt storage, and can be expanded up to 32GB via microSD card. It supports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, GPS/ A-GPS, and GPRS/ EDGE connectivity options. Unfortunately, the HomeShop18 listing, first reported by FoneArena, does not detail anything about 3G network support.
The Smart Flo Crystal is backed by a 1450mAh battery, which according to the online retailer's listing can deliver up to 4 hours of talk time and 192 hours of standby time on 2G network.

In April, Spice launched the Stellar Glide (Mi-438) for the Indian market at Rs. 5,199. The smartphone runs on Android 4.2 Jelly Bean, sports a 4-inch display, a 2-megapixel rear and 1.3- megapixel front-facing camera, and is backed by a 1350mAh battery.
The Stellar Glide (Mi-438) comes with 4GB of inbuilt storage, which can be expanded up to 32GB via microSD card. It supports Bluetooth, Wi-Fi, GPS, AGPS, EDGE, GPRS, and 3G connectivity options.
